Rebel forces advanced towards the Chadian capital, triggering intense fighting that plunged the country into a state of emergency. The rebels, under the United Front for Democratic Change (FUC), aimed to overthrow President Idriss Deby's regime, citing corruption and authoritarianism as their main grievances. The conflict forced thousands of civilians to flee their homes, seeking refuge in neighboring countries. The rebel offensive posed a significant threat to stability in the region, with fears of escalating violence and political instability. The Chadian government mobilized its military forces to repel the rebel advance, resulting in heavy casualties on both sides. The fighting subsided after international mediation efforts sought to broker a ceasefire between the government and rebel forces. The event highlighted the fragile political situation in Chad, plagued by internal strife, ethnic tensions, and insurgency movements. The conflict underscored the challenges of governance and security in the country, with implications for regional stability.
